The Details
Cardstock: PTI Ocean Tides, Pinefeather and Vintage Cream
Stamps: Waltzingmouse Festive Foliage, Compliments of the Season
Ink: Versamark Watermark
Dies: PTI Double Ended Banner
Misc: bling, embossing powder
